Rodgers skipping Pro Bowl

January 16, 2013 By Bill Scott

Green Bay Packers quarterback Aaron Rodgers failed his end of season physical with

Aaron Rodgers

Aaron Rodgers

lower leg injuries and will not play in the upcoming Pro Bowl.

Rodgers was critical of the Pro Bowl after last year’s game, but won’t be around for the contest in Hawaii in a couple of weeks.

Rodgers has been bothered by knee and ankle injuries for the past few weeks.
